We don’t just lay grass; we engineer outdoor surfaces to withstand Middle Tennessee’s unique climate, dense regional clay, and seasonal storms. Every project follows a precise, five-step workflow designed to handle local soil mechanics, intense summer heat, and heavy rainfall.
We begin by evaluating your property’s specific layout and environmental conditions, whether it’s managing yard slope for proper runoff, accommodating pet areas, or navigating local neighborhood HOA guidelines. We map out the space to ensure the turf layout is functional, aesthetically seamless, and built for long-term performance.
Generic installations often fail because they skip the heavy lifting. Our team removes the existing natural grass and organic topsoil, excavating to the exact depth required to establish a stable, long-term foundation that prevents future shifting, sinking, or sagging in Rutherford County's clay-heavy ground.
We tackle local soil variations and heavy seasonal downpours head-on, constructing robust, permeable stone foundations that guarantee proper runoff and prevent settling. This crushed-stone layer is mechanically compacted and slope-graded to ensure water moves rapidly away from your property and into designated drainage zones, stopping standing water and mud before it starts.
We install our premium, UV-stabilized, and heat-resistant synthetic grass with obsessive attention to detail. Every seam is joined using industrial-grade adhesives and secured with professional fasteners. For specialized applications like pet zones or putting greens, we tailor the installation with antimicrobial infills and high-performance backing.
We trim, power-brush, and groom the turf fibers to achieve a natural, upright look that mimics a pristine, freshly manicured lawn. Finally, we perform a thorough site cleanup and a final walk-through with you to ensure every edge is flawless and your new outdoor space is ready to enjoy.

Davidson County properties frequently feature a mix of dense red clay or variable urban fill dirt that holds standing water. We resolve this by excavating to the correct depth and installing an engineered, multi-layered crushed stone base that facilitates rapid vertical drainage, stopping mud and pooling at the source.
